About this bed and breakfast

Offering a garden, Clapton Manor Bed & Breakfast features accommodations in Clapton. This bed and breakfast offers free private parking, full-day security, and free Wifi. The accommodation provides bicycle parking and a shared lounge for guests.

6.0 / 10.0
Great location but know the terms and conditions
The house is beautiful and kept the original features. The garden is also very pretty. I would say a little over cluttered in the bedrooms with furniture and lots of things on the walls making the room feel small. The garden bedroom was cosy and comfortable and has a great modern bathroom with all the bits you might need if you have forgotten cleaning products.
Despite a cosy bedroom and modern bathroom the towels are very stiff and there wasn’t other towels for hair. Only one for your body. Due to it being an older property the pipes are very noisy when the heating is on or the toilet is flushed. These do wake you in the night and the morning. What was most disappointing was booking the room and then receiving the “terms and conditions” from the host. The house cannot be accessed by guests between the hours of 11-4pm which you only know about after you have paid with no refund. I am paying for a stay and should be able to use the property when I need as I have paid. Not only can you not use or access the property between those hours the host also makes comments about being back later in the evening as she goes to bed. They do not provide you with a key and a key box is not available. Whilst you are away and paying nearly £200 a night I expect to not be restricted or to have comments about what time I may be back after an evening meal and socialising. This made us feel uncomfortable the second night so was home before we wanted too. Breakfast is good, the quality of the jams and fruit from the garden is a nice touch. The cooked dinner is locally sourced and the bread is homemade. But it’s not a very filling breakfast. One of everything (1 sausage, 1 small rasher of bacon, 1 egg) despite not have three items of the breakfast (black pudding, mushrooms or tomato). Although the owner is pleasant the comments about other guests arriving late, comments about not being late, comments about not spilling things on the tablecloth is unwelcome and not particularly inviting. I don’t think the B&B is good value for money at all mainly because you can’t use the property for 5 hours a day and the breakfast was small.
